You Like Me That Much? · review
Y'know, unlike most age gap romance, I can say that I like this one because of the age gap, not in spite of it. This story doesn't flinch at all with the topic; if anything it looks at the gap directly and unflinchingly. The main characters are VERY different in mindset, behavior, and feelings, and the story actually lets it become a conflict that they have to deal with. The younger seme acts annoyingly and immaturely. The older uke is thoughtful and considerate to the point of inaction. You get the clear impression that the story doesn't brush the difference under the rug, and thecommunication that happens as a result is delicious and delectable.
The smut, filthy and erotic, also helps making this story really easy to enjoy.
I don't even mind with the so-called homewrecker friend. Again, the story doesn't shy away with showing how annoying he is, and it doesn't pretend otherwise. Not only can I respect that, I actually like it.
